It's the latest craze to hit TV viewers and the hottest art form to hit the streets.Now go behind the scenes of TLC's hit series Miami Ink in the new book Miami Ink.Reaching more than 3 million viewers each week, TLC's Miami Ink series brings six friends and competitive rivals together in South Beach, Florida, to run a custom tattoo parlor and to showcase their artwork.The book explores tattoo as an art form and the real stories of the artists and their clients.
